| saltwater4life..they are near a feather duster and a Orange ric mushroom...thanks for the comment. Fishckabibble..thank you it took me a while to accumulate everything..it is now complete. Yea the 15 gallon is sort of thrown together type of tank..although it is older than the 30 gallon. The blue damsels like the "space" to swim..so thats why no height. I'm thinking of making it out of a seahorse tank. I used to have one but sold them and took the tank down to make room for the 58 gallon, I think it would make a good one. Flowerkid I have 2 O. clowns, 1 blue chromis, 1 saddleback blenny, 2 harliquin serpent stars, 1 fancy brittle star, 1 pink serpent star, 1 goldband shrimp, bunch of hermits, bunch of turbo snails, bunch of emeralds & Red Mithrax Crabs..(and 1 new baby!), 1 seahare. I believe in a large clean up crew. They really do a good job, but I have to super glue everything down..especially the crabs, they like tearing things apart to get to the good stuff!
